Lil Durk Quotes
- “I’m my own boss, you know?” – Lil Durk
- “I’m happy with the person I become.” – Lil Durk
- “I just want to be there for my kids.” – Lil Durk
- “I stay in the studio. I’m a studio junkie.” – Lil Durk
- “I think every artist should go for a Grammy.” – Lil Durk
- “I’ll never stick to one sound, I switch it up.” – Lil Durk
- “Atlanta is just different. It’s the music city.” – Lil Durk
- “I’m big on the studio. I like to stay in it 24/7.” – Lil Durk
- “I had a bad background just growing up as a child.” – Lil Durk
- “I never thought I would see the outside of Chicago.” – Lil Durk
- “I don’t want to try to piggyback off of anybody else.” – Lil Durk
- “With ‘LilDurk2x,’ it’s a good vibe to it, good energy.” – Lil Durk
- “I don’t wish jail on nobody, not even my worst enemies.” – Lil Durk
- “I don’t throw shade at anybody like, ‘You sound like me.’” – Lil Durk
- “My message is just showing people how I came from nothing.” – Lil Durk
- “I rock with Chance, I rock with Kanye, I rock with Common.” – Lil Durk
- “I have three kids, and that’s a big part of staying focused.” – Lil Durk
- “Certain parts are bad in every city, but Chicago is beautiful.” – Lil Durk
- “I grew up without a father, so I have to be on point for my kids.” – Lil Durk
- “I like aiming for the producers who are hungry. I don’t chase the wave.” – Lil Durk
- “There’s definitely a lot of responsibility to keep the good energy going.” – Lil Durk
- “It feels good to be in a place now where I can give back to my community.” – Lil Durk
- “Everybody always going to sound like somebody. You got to separate yourself.” – Lil Durk
- “I wanna get the streets riled back up. I wanna get super tours and bookings.” – Lil Durk
- “I don’t think anybody feels safe in Chicago. Bullets ain’t got no name on them.” – Lil Durk
- “I use the studio as my drug. That’s where I relieve everything at – the studio.” – Lil Durk
- “I made ‘LS4TS2’ for women, my Day 1’s, the trenches, and all those that doubted me.” – Lil Durk
- “Always read your contract. Know what you’re getting yourself into. Know your worth.” – Lil Durk
- “Put your own twist to it. That’s how you say relevant. Or things get old and boring.” – Lil Durk
- “I want my kids to be able to live comfortable and go to school and to be into sports.” – Lil Durk
- “I’m just trying to show people that I ain’t gotta ride off no movement. I can ride off myself”. – Lil Durk
- “I’m really living my dream so if I were to change anything up, I probably wouldn’t be where I am.” – Lil Durk
- “Atlanta is definitely where it’s at. I still go back to Chicago a lot though, I got family there.” – Lil Durk
- “I gotta stay in that light where people will see me and hear me. And not be scared of me, you know?” – Lil Durk
- “I just want to paint that picture of Chicago that everybody’s missing, and I just want to rap about it.” – Lil Durk
- “When I began to rap, I wasn’t taking it real serious. As I start seeing good things, it’s getting serious.” – Lil Durk
- “Bone Thugs is one of my favorite rap groups of all time. I listened to them all the time when I was a kid.” – Lil Durk
- “If you got a vibe with a producer I think you should go full-fledged instead of being satisfied with two songs.” – Lil Durk
- “I can buy anything I want now. It hasn’t changed me personally. It just changed what I can do for myself and my family.” – Lil Durk
- “I ain’t expect it. I just expected to be Chicago famous – ‘hood famous. I ain’t expect to be outside-of-Chicago famous.” – Lil Durk
- “I’ve been with Def Jam Records for five years and they gave me my first recording contract so for that I’m forever grateful.” – Lil Durk
- “I just moved to Atlanta so the change of scenery and environment put me in a different mood and a different vibe, both good.” – Lil Durk
- “Death can happen anywhere, but kids in Chicago, like 4 years old, can get shot. You don’t really hear that in too many places.” – Lil Durk
- “I would say I grew without a doubt. My whole energy in life – as an artist and as a person – has definitely got me smarter and wiser.” – Lil Durk
- “We came from nothing really. One house. Ten people. Even days the lights was off. The worst days was not eating. Surviving off rice and toast.” – Lil Durk
- “When I do shows, I take pictures and make the fans feel like family. All of that really matters. That’s the cheat code if you ain’t got a hit.” – Lil Durk
- “I let my team pick what order the records go. I don’t pick my own records. I’m a fan of my music regardless so you have to think outside of the box.” – Lil Durk
- “‘Trap House’ is one of my favorite songs off ‘300 Days 300 Nights’ mixtape, I sent it to Thug, he loved it and knocked it out on the spot in Atlanta.” – Lil Durk
- “I worked with Ty Dolla Sign, YG, Nipsey Hussle, Metro Boomin – I build relationships, and I try to stay afloat with everyone who is hot or cool, period.” – Lil Durk
- “‘L’s,’ it represents life. That’s what I represent it as, life. When you throw the L’s up for life, you can’t go wrong. Like, no gang-banging, nothing like that.” – Lil Durk
